Having lived in Paris for a few years, François de Nicolaÿ, chose to take over the running of the family domain in Savigny-lès-Beaune (Chandon de Briailles) in the early 2000s. Alongside this prestigious estate, he decided to start his own wine trading business under his own name – François de Nicolaÿ.
For these wines, he uses grapes that are certified organic or biodynamic so that he can show off their full characteristics and the terroirs where they grow. Vinification and ageing are conducted naturally without any additives (some wines are natural while others have a bit of sugar added to them) in an old cellar in Savigny-Lès-Beaune. There is no pumping over or punching down, neither is the wine filtered or clarified. Tasting these wines will leave you wanting more; they are delicious with an airy character. We also enjoy them for their purity.
As the business grows as does the range while the prices remain reasonable for the appellations.
The Pinot Noir vines, with an average age of 60 years, thrive on the clay and limestone soils thanks to a south-east orientation. Each parcel enjoys the unquestionable benefits of biodynamic practices. Fertilisers and chemical weed killers are not used in the vineyards to allow the personality of the Pinot Noir to develop freely. In the cellar, the grapes are vinified using minimal intervention. Initially, the grapes are macerated for around two weeks in concrete tanks and wooden tronconic vats, eventually being aged on lees in oak barrels for 18 months before being bottled without fining or filtration.
The crimson-red colour unveils a nose perfumed by notes of red and black fruits, such as raspberries and blackcurrants. On the palate, a wonderful balance is created between the fine tannins and a subtle acidity, promising several years of cellaring.
